    Residents of Syedabad block Peshawar road as protest against PESCO

    CHITRAL: The residents of Syedabad village blocked the Peshawar Road for hours here on Saturday to protest against the Peshawar Electric Supply company (PESCO) authorities for their indifference to the faulty transmission line passing through the village despite reminding them time and again which electrocuted a man to death.

    Led by Syed Khalid Hussain Jan, the protesters put the coffin of the deceased on the road and demanded registration of criminal case against the sub-divisional officer of PESCO for indirectly causing the death of the villager.

    They said that the transmission line had become a ‘death trap’ for the villagers and the passersby as the inferior-quality conductor of the transmission line failed to withstand the wave of high voltage and melted down with the result that the current is transferred to the electric poles jeopardizing the people near it.

    The protesters dispersed peacefully later on when the additional assistant commissioner Adnan Haider Maluki hold negotiations with them and assured them of registration of case against the officials responsible for the incident.

    The villagers have given a deadline of 24 hours to the district administration for registering case against the erring officials failing which they will restart their protest sit-in and block the road for all kinds of vehicular traffic.

    The deceased identified as Aiki Ghot was later on buried in the village after carrying out his post mortem in the DHQ hospital.
